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Farnborough (Main) to Buckley start from as little as £20.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Farnborough (Main) to Buckley start from £85.40 one way, or £85.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Farnborough (Main) to Buckley are available for £116.50 one way, or £197.00 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

At Farnborough (Main), you’ll find an array of facilities designed to ease your travel experience. The ticket office at the station is open from 06:10 to 20:30 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 07:40 to 21:00 on Sundays, ensuring you have ample time to purchase or collect pre-booked tickets. Smartcard users can take advantage of smartcard validators and ticket machines are readily accessible for all customers, including those benefiting from a Disabled Persons Railcard. An induction loop is installed to assist those with hearing impairments.

The station offers step-free access to all platforms and features ticket barriers and gates. While there are no accessible toilets or baby-changing facilities, toilets are available on Platform 2. For individuals who require assistance, trained staff are present on-site, and customer help points are available for additional support. Regular commuters will appreciate the seating areas, while biking enthusiasts can utilize the 346 bicycle storage spaces available.

Buckley Station Facilities

Buckley Station is a simpler installation without many of the amenities found in larger stations. There is no ticket office or ticket machines, so travelers are encouraged to buy and collect tickets in advance or online. With no smartcard facilities or validators, confusion is minimal, but planning is essential.

For those requiring assistance, an induction loop is available to aid travelers with hearing impairments. Although there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ities, seating areas are provided to enhance passenger comfort. Security is highlighted with CCTV coverage, ensuring a safe environment for every traveler.

Accessibility Insights

Access to Buckley Station is made easier for disabled passengers, with partial step-free access classified as Category B1. Platform access varies, with Platform 1 accessible from the car park and Platform 2 accessible via a barrow crossing and shallow ramps. Though there are no tactile ticket machines, a ramp is available for train access, facilitating easier boarding for wheelchair users and those with limited mobility.
